On Tuesday, November 17, 2020, 5:30 p.m., Probate Judge Susan Tate administered oaths of office to newly elected District 6 Commissioner Jesse Houle. Due to the COVID-19 pandemic, the November 17 Mayor and Commission session was remote. The meeting could be viewed live at www.accgov.com/videos, on YouTube at www.youtube.com/accgov, on Facebook at www.facebook.com/accgov, and on ACTV Cable Channel 180 or the live ACTV stream at www.accgov.com/actvlive Unified Government of Athens-Clarke County, Georgia Mayor and Commission Special Called Session Tuesday, November 17, 2020 6:00 p.m. City Hall/ WebEx The Unified Government of Athens-Clarke County, Georgia met this date in a special called session. Present: Mayor Girtz; Commissioners Davenport, Parker, Link, Wright, Denson, Houle, Edwards, Herod, Thornton, and Hamby. No one was absent. The purpose of the meeting was to consider Western Downtown Athens Local Historic District Designation and Associated Design Guidelines; parklet program; Firefly Trail project; and any other item in proper order. Old business A motion was made by Commissioner Link, seconded by Commissioner Hamby, to approve commission defined option #1 including revised Exhibit A map for the Western Downtown Athens Local Historic District and Associated Design Guidelines. A substitute motion was made by Commissioner Wright, seconded by Commissioner Thornton, to approve commission defined option #2 including revised Exhibit A map and with verification of desire of property owner(s) of 184 and 174 West Clayton for inclusion for the Western Downtown Athens Local Historic District and Associated Design Guidelines. After discussion a motion was made by Commissioner Edwards, seconded by Commissioner Wright, to call the question. The motion passed by unanimous vote. The substitute motion failed by roll call vote with Commissioners Wright and Herod voting YES; and Commissioners Davenport, Parker, Link, Denson, Houle, Edwards, Thornton, and Hamby voting NO. (2 YES; 8 NO) The original motion passed by roll call vote with Commissioners Parker, Link, Denson, Houle, Edwards, and Hamby voting YES; Commissioners Wright, Herod, and Thornton voting NO; and Commissioner Davenport abstaining. (6 YES; 3 NO; 1 ABSENTION) The following ordinance (#20-11-80) which was presented by title only was declared adopted. AN ORDINANCE TO AMEND THE CODE OF ATHENS-CLARKE COUNTY, GEORGIA WITH RESPECT TO HISTORIC PRESERVATION - DESIGNATION OF THE WEST DOWNTOWN ATHENS HISTORIC DISTRICT, INCLUDING ADOPTION OF DESIGN GUIDELINES FOR SAID DISTRICT, AND FOR OTHER PURPOSES: The Commission of Athens-Clarke County, Georgia hereby ordains as follows: SECTION 1. The individual properties located within the boundaries as set forth in Exhibit A, entitled “Proposed West Downtown Athens Historic District”, attached hereto and incorporated herein by reference, are hereby designated as part of an historic district known as the West Downtown Athens Historic District. The parcels included in the West Downtown Athens Historic District are delineated as shown in Exhibit A. Said individual properties are further identified on the Athens-Clarke County tax maps as the tax parcel numbers listed in Exhibit B, entitled “Western (or West) Downtown Athens Historic District Current Property Owners and Tax Parcel Numbers.” Said tax maps are on file and available for public inspection in the offices of the Planning Department, 120 W. Dougherty Street, Athens, Georgia. The West Downtown Athens Historic District is also shown on the copy of a portion of the Official Zoning Map of Athens-Clarke County, Georgia, attached hereto as Exhibit C and incorporated herein by reference. Staff shall include the West Downtown Athens Historic District on the Official Zoning Map of Athens-Clarke County, Georgia when the Official Map of Athens-Clarke County, Georgia is next submitted for update by the Mayor and Commission. SECTION 2: A list of the current owner or owners of each of the properties within the West Downtown Athens Historic District as listed in the most recent Athens-Clarke County tax digest is included in Exhibit B. SECTION 3: The design guidelines for the West Downtown Athens Historic District, entitled “Downtown Historic District Design Guidelines for Athens-Clarke County, Georgia” are incorporated herein by reference. Pursuant to Sections 8-5-4 and 8-5-5 of the Code of Athens-Clarke County, these design guidelines shall be used by the Historic Preservation Commission in considering applications for certificates of appropriateness for the individual properties located within the historic district boundaries as designated hereby. The guidelines are on file and available for inspection in the offices of the Athens- Clarke County Planning Department at 120 W. Dougherty Street, Athens, Georgia. SECTION 4: A Certificate of Appropriateness shall be obtained from the Athens-Clarke County Historic Preservation Commission prior to any material change in appearance of designated properties described herein. SECTION 5. All ordinances or parts of ordinances in conflict herewith are hereby repealed. A motion was made by Commissioner Edwards, seconded by Commissioner Link, to approve minor modifications to the Parklet Policy, which include a program extension through March 31, 2021 as per Attachment #1 of agenda report revised November 12, 2020; and adopt a policy to implement the Outdoor Retail Areas Program on weekends through the remainder of 2020 as per Attachment #2. The motion passed by unanimous vote. New business – Consider under suspension of Rules A motion was made by Commissioner Edwards, seconded by Commissioner Parker, to suspend Rules of Commission for consideration of new business items. The motion passed by unanimous vote. A motion was made by Commissioner Davenport, seconded by Commissioner Wright, to approve the easement Indenture for Parcel 222 08 for TSPLOST 2018 Project 06 - Sub-Project #3, for the Firefly Trail Project provided on Attachment #1 of agenda report dated November 10, 2020; and authorize the Mayor and appropriate staff to execute all related documents. The motion passed by unanimous vote, A motion was made by Commissioner Edwards, seconded by Commissioner Denson, to adopt the following resolution. The motion passed by unanimous vote. A RESOLUTION OF THE COMMISSION OF ATHENS-CLARKE COUNTY, GEORGIA TO AUTHORIZE THE MAYOR TO EXECUTE A PROFESSIONAL SERVICES AGREEMENT WITH BONDURANT MIXSON & ELMORE, LLP AND KOREIN TILLERY, LLC TO PROSECUTE POTENTIAL CLAIMS AGAINST DIRECTV, LLC; DISH NETWORK; DISH NETWORK LLC; NETFLIX, INC.; HULU, LLC; AND DISNEY DTC LLC FOR NON-COMPLIANCE WITH FRANCHISE FEE (A/K/A VIDEO SERVICE FEE) AND RIGHT-OF- WAY OBLIGATIONS; AND FOR OTHER LAWFUL PURPOSES. WHEREAS, the Commission desires to engage Bondurant Mixson & Elmore, LLP and Korein Tillery, LLC to prosecute claims on behalf of the Unified Government of Athens-Clarke County, Georgia (“ACCGov”) against DirectTV, LLC; DISH Network; Dish Network LLC; Netflix, Inc.; Hulu, LLC; and Disney DTC LLC which in ACCGov’s professional judgment have liability for damages for non-compliance with the Franchise Fee requirements under O.C.G.A. § 36-76-1 et seq., and Chapter 6-19 of The Code of Athens-Clarke County, Georgia, and related provisions and regulations concerning such Franchise Fees and right-of-way obligations; and WHEREAS, this resolution will benefit and promote the health, safety, morals and welfare of the citizens of the Unified Government; N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ED by the Commission of Athens-Clarke County, Georgia and it is hereby so resolved by the authority of same that the Mayor is authorized to execute a professional services agreement with Bondurant Mixson & Elmore, LLP and Korein Tllery, LLC, in substantially the same form as the hereto attached Exhibit “A”. B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that in the event scrivener’s errors shall be discovered in this Resolution or in the Exhibit(s) hereto after the adoption hereof, the Commission hereby authorizes and directs that each such scrivener’s error shall be corrected in all multiple counterparts of this Resolution. B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ED the Commission grants the Mayor, the Manager, and the County Attorney with the authority to take any and all further actions necessary to carry out the intents and purposes of this Resolution. B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that except as specifically provided herein, any and all ordinances or resolutions or parts of ordinances or resolutions in conflict with this Resolution shall be and the same hereby are repealed, and this Resolution shall be in full force and effect from and after its adoption.
